Diselesaikan: cara membunuh skrip jika kesalahan mengenai python

Masalah utama terkait mematikan skrip jika terjadi kesalahan dengan Python adalah sulitnya menentukan kapan dan di mana kesalahan terjadi. Hal ini menyulitkan untuk menentukan penyebab pasti kesalahan, yang dapat mempersulit untuk melakukan debug dan memperbaiki. Selain itu, bergantung pada cara penulisan skrip, mungkin tidak mudah untuk menghentikan eksekusi saat terjadi kesalahan. Misalnya, jika skrip berisi banyak pengulangan atau fungsi yang dipanggil secara rekursif, maka menghentikan eksekusi pada titik kesalahan dapat membuat beberapa bagian kode tetap berjalan dan berpotensi menyebabkan masalah lebih lanjut. Untuk mengatasi masalah ini, pengembang harus menggunakan blok coba/kecuali atau teknik penanganan pengecualian lainnya dalam kode mereka sehingga kesalahan dapat ditangkap dan ditangani dengan tepat.

You can use the sys.exit() function to kill a script if an error is hit in Python. For example:

try: 
    # code here 
except Exception as e: 
    print(e) 
    sys.exit()

#try: Baris kode ini akan mencoba mengeksekusi kode di dalam blok try.
#code here: Di sinilah Anda akan menulis kode yang ingin Anda jalankan.
#exception as e: Baris kode ini akan menangkap semua exception yang dilemparkan oleh blok try dan menugaskannya ke variabel bernama 'e'.
#print(e): Baris kode ini akan mencetak pengecualian apa pun yang tertangkap di blok kecuali.
#sys.exit(): Baris kode ini akan menghentikan skrip jika pengecualian tertangkap di blok kecuali.

Skrip Python

Skrip Python adalah cara yang ampuh untuk mengotomatiskan tugas dan membuat aplikasi yang kuat. Ini adalah bahasa interpretasi tingkat tinggi yang mudah dipelajari dan digunakan. Skrip Python dapat digunakan untuk berbagai tugas, seperti pengembangan web, otomatisasi, analisis data, pengembangan game, dan banyak lagi. Skrip python ditulis dalam file teks biasa dengan ekstensi .py. Kode dalam file ini dapat dijalankan langsung dari baris perintah atau melalui lingkungan pengembangan terintegrasi (IDE). Python memiliki perpustakaan modul yang luas yang memungkinkan pengguna mengakses berbagai sumber daya sistem dan melakukan operasi kompleks dengan mudah. Selain itu, ada banyak kerangka kerja populer untuk pengembangan web menggunakan Python seperti Django dan Flask.

Cara membunuh skrip jika kesalahan mengenai python

Jika Anda ingin mematikan skrip jika terjadi kesalahan pada Python, Anda dapat menggunakan fungsi sys.exit() . Ini akan segera menghentikan skrip dan keluar dengan kode kesalahan. Anda juga dapat menggunakan blok coba/kecuali untuk menangkap kesalahan dan kemudian memanggil sys.exit() jika perlu.

Pos terkait:

Tinggalkan Komentar